Lot 613
China

1940 (16 Dec) WW2 Mail Shanghai to Hamburg from PO Box 1131 (Address for the Jewish Committee who gave assistance to European refugees) bearing 20c pair and 5c SYS pair tied nice Shanghai cancels, with German Censor sealing tape along the flap with part Briefstempel red machine cancel along the Gepruft label. Small faults.

Estimate £ 60.00
Lot 614
China

1940 (28 Aug) WW2 Mail Austria to Richard Strauss, Shanghai, PO Box 1131 (Address for the Jewish Committee who assisted European Refugees) bearing 25pf Hindenberg tied Vienna 27 cancel, with German Censor sealing tape along the flap with Chinese censor chop on reverse in black. Creases and faults.

Estimate £ 60.00
